This rarity offers a concise and fascinating record of the progress in the first communications satellites: SCORE, COURIER, ECHO, WET FORD, RELAY, TELSTAR, and SYNCOM. Jaffe explains the requirements for communications satellites, the advantages and disadvantages of proposed systems, suitable orbits, and techniques for achieving these orbits. Mr. Jaffe provides an introduction to orbital mechanics and a discussion of some technical parameters. He examines potential sources of space power for satellites and provides a foundation for conjecture on the future of man-made earth satellites. To round out this excellent treatment of this exciting phase of space technology, Mr. Jaffe outlines the federal legislation creating the Communications Satellite Coporation - a new kind of private enterpise that operates commmercial communications satellites. Leonard Jaffe was the Director of Communcation and Navigation Programs in the Office of Space Science and Applications of NASA. Since 1958 he was in charge of NASA satellite activiities. He served as Chariman of the NASA International Ground Station Committe of eleven nations. He was awarded the Arthur Fleming Award for 1964 as one of ten outstanding young men in the Federal Service. Contents include: "Introduction; Types of Systems; Space Power Supplies; The Passive Communications Satellites; The Active Communications Satellites; Ground Station; The Communications Satellite Corporation; and Communications Satellites of teh Future".
